In this book, David Bronstein describes the chess personalities he
has met in various countries over the past decade, and annotates 40
of his best games from this period. He also recalls the most
significant events from his earlier career; gives his impressions
of contemporaries such as Larsen, Spassky, and Korchnoi including a
secret training match against the latter played in 1971; and
expresses his outspoken views on modern chess.
